Labor crisis in U.S. chip manufacturing leaves Samsung, TSMC desperate for talent

Read the story & commentary question

A report cited by CNBC and McKinsey warns of a substantial shortfall of skilled semiconductor workers in the U.S., with chipmakers like Samsung and Micron expanding fabs and recruiting aggressively. Universities are launching semiconductor programs while firms also recruit talent from Asia, where pay and established pipelines remain strong.

This matters to manufacturers supplying fabs, equipment makers and workforce planners who may face hiring competition and timeline pressure.

China's Xi calls for 'bigger, stronger' advanced manufacturing sector

Read the story & commentary question

Chinese leader Xi Jinping urged expansion and strengthening of the country's advanced manufacturing sector, emphasizing greater autonomy and control over key industrial supply chains and accelerating intelligent, AI-driven industrial upgrades, according to state media coverage of a national conference.

Manufacturers and equipment vendors should consider implications for supply-chain competition, sourcing strategies, and potential shifts in demand for advanced industrial technologies.
